Sat 1320985246053194

decimal
318394.246053194
degree
0°108394′1882″246053194‴
percentile
62.90405940506088%
name
emlkdrbwofv
cycle
0
epoch
1
period
157
block
318394
offset
246053194
timestamp
rarity
common